| Description of the seal image |
The cylinder image is framed by a line border at the top. The royal hero grasps a rampant lion on either side, each by the throat. He wears a dentate crown (cidaris) and Persian clothing (court robe). Behind the lions is a stylised tree. The seal image depicts a reclining human-headed winged lion (lamassu, sphinx) under a crescent moon, while the seal image on the handle depicts an eight-rayed star. |
